What Is a Donor-Advised Fund?
A DAF is a charitable giving account that allows you to:
- Make a tax-deductible contribution to a sponsoring organization (such as Fidelity Charitable, Schwab Charitable, or a community foundation)
- Grow your charitable gift tax-free over time
- Recommend grants to nonprofits like Venture House at your convenience
Why Give Through a DAF?
- Simplicity: The DAF sponsor manages all record-keeping, receipts, and disbursements.
- Flexibility: Make a gift now and decide later which causes to support.
- Tax Advantages: Contributions are tax-deductible, and you can donate appreciated assets without paying capital gains taxes.
- Impact: You can support Venture House through a one-time grant or recurring gifts.
- Legacy: Involve your family in giving and create a lasting tradition of philanthropy.
- Privacy: You may choose to remain anonymous if desired.
